Known as "The Character King of Boston Comedy," Sweeneys keen dialect and character skills have made him a key figure on Bostons cultural landscape. Sweeney was raised in hard-scrabble, colorful Charlestown, and has carried its influences with him through a career thats included nearly 25 films, national television appearances, radio hosting, and thousands of nights headlining Bostons best comedy clubs. Sweeney has been a featured on major television shows including David Letterman, Evening at the Improv, Comics Come Home and Comedy Central, and starred in his own Boston-based sitcom, Park Street Under. His trademark political satire has earned him top host spots on Boston radio stations 100.7FM WZLX (Sweeneys Neighborhood) and 95.9FM WATD (Jay Mohr and Opie & Anthony.) In 2019, he starred in the indy film Sweeney Killing Sweeney, and also shot a one-man theatrical show called Steve Sweeney: Townie, that is scheduled for release on Amazon Prime in 2020.

Chris Zito has spent the last 30 years sharing observations with comedy fans and radio listeners all over the country. Known to many for his stint on a highly-rated morning show on WXLO in Worcester and 103.3 WODS in Boston, he returned this year to the live standup stage. Chris has also provided comic relief to the JR in the Morning Show on WZOU in Boston, and to drive-time shows on Detroit radio. Clean, funny, and upbeat, Zito delights audiences with his look at family, marriage, and the how much childhood has changed. Peabodys Chris Dimitrakopoulos, also called "Chris D." by the many people who can't pronounce his last name, has established himself as a Boston comedian on the rise. He works regularly at clubs and fundraisers. Hes won a slew of comedy contests including The North Shores Next Big Catch in Beverly and "Witch City Comedy Contest" in Salem, and finished as a finalist in the "Boynton's Standup Standoff" in Manchester, N.H. He has performed on shows with top Boston/national headliners including Tony V., Paul D'Angelo, Juston McKinney, and Joe Wong. Francis Birch was born into a robust Italian/Native American family with five older brothers and sisters. The runt of the litter, Birch has grown up and married and now has a clan of his own, He draws on both experiences for his comedy material which hes performed at private shows and club all over New England, including Headliners in Manchester, NH, the Dick Doherty Clubs, and at Comix at Foxwoods Resort in Conn.
